Pasta Napoletana Recipe

Pasta Napoletana Recipe

If you’re looking for a quick and delicious pasta dish, this Pasta Napoletana recipe is perfect for you. Made with canned diced tomatoes, it delivers a flavorful and satisfying meal in just 30 minutes. With just a handful of ingredients, you can create a traditional Napoletana sauce that will impress your family and friends.

“The secret to a great Napoletana sauce is using high-quality canned diced tomatoes.”

To start, gather the following ingredients:

  • 1 can of diced tomatoes
  • 2 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on of ol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on of dried oregano
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h basil leaves for garnish

Here’s how to make the Pasta Napoletana:

  1.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and sauté until fragrant.
  2. Add the canned diced tomatoes to the skillet, along with the dried oregano, salt, and pepper. Stir well to combine.
  3. Simmer the sauce for about 20 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ld together.
  4. Meanwhile, cook your favorite pasta according to the package instructions until al dente.
  5. Once the sauce is ready, toss it with the cooked pasta until well coated.
  6. Garnish with fresh basil leaves for a pop of color and fresh flavor.

That’s it! Your Pasta Napoletana is ready to be served. This simple yet delicious dish is perfect for a quick weeknight dinner or a casual gathering with friends. Pair it with a side salad and some crusty bread for a complete meal.

Homemade Tomato Soup with Canned Tomatoes

diced tomatoes soup

If you’re a fan of comforting and flavorful soups, this homemade tomato soup with canned tomatoes is a must-try. Not only is it delicious, but it’s also incredibly easy to make. Plus, it’s a great way to use up those cans of diced tomatoes sitting in your pantry.

To give this tomato soup an extra depth of flavor, we’ll be adding some red lentils, curry powder, and fresh cilantro. These ingredients not only enhance the taste but also provide added texture and nutritional benefits.

Here’s a simple step-by-step guide to making this hearty tomato soup:

  1. In a large pot, heat some olive oil over medium heat. Add finely chopped onions and sauté until they become translucent.
  2. Add minced garlic and cook for another minute until fragrant.
  3. Next, pour in the canned diced tomatoes, along with their juices. The diced tomatoes serve as the base for the soup, providing a rich and tangy flavor.
  4. Now it’s time to add the red lentils. These legumes not only add a creamy texture to the soup but also provide a good source of protein and fiber.
  5. Sprinkle in some curry powder. The warm and aromatic spices in curry powder complement the tomatoes and lentils, giving the soup a delightful kick.
  6. Stir everything together and bring the soup to a simmer. Let it cook for about 15-20 minutes, or until the lentils are tender.
  7.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Feel free to adjust the seasoning according to your preference.
  8. Finally, garnish the soup with freshly chopped cilantro. The vibrant herb adds a refreshing and fragrant element to the dish.

This tomato soup is not only comforting and satisfying, but it’s also packed with nutrients. The canned tomatoes provide essential vitamins and antioxidants, while the lentils offer protein and fiber. It’s a wholesome and nourishing option that the whole family will enjoy.

So why settle for store-bought tomato soup when you can easily whip up a homemade version? Give this recipe a try and savor the delicious flavors of fresh ingredients combined with the convenience of canned diced tomatoes.

Easy Chili Recipe with Canned Tomatoes

When it comes to a quick and satisfying meal, an easy chili recipe with canned tomatoes is a go-to option. Not only does it save you time in the kitchen, but it also provides a hearty and flavorful dish that the whole family will love. By using canned diced tomatoes, you can elevate the taste of your chili while keeping it budget-friendly.

Here’s a simple recipe to get you started:

Ingredients: Instructions:
  • 1 can diced tomatoes
  • 1 can kidney beans
  • 1 can black beans
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ional toppings: shredded cheese, sour cream, chopped green onions
  1. In a large pot, brown the ground beef over medium heat. Drain any excess fat.
  2.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the pot and cook until the onion is translucent.
  3. Stir in the chili powder, cumin, and paprika, and cook for another minute to toast the spices.
  4. Add the canned diced tomatoes (with their juice), kidney beans, and black beans to the pot. Stir well to combine.
  5. Bring the chili to a simmer and let it cook for at least 20 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ld together.
  6.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Serve the chili hot and garnish with your favorite toppings, such as shredded cheese, sour cream, or chopped green onions.

This easy chili recipe with canned tomatoes is not only delicious, but it also offers flexibility in customization. You can adjust the level of spiciness by adding more or less chili powder, or even experiment with different types of beans for added texture and flavor.

With this recipe, you can have a satisfying meal on the table in no time, using simple pantry ingredients. So why not give it a try and enjoy the comforting flavors of homemade chili?

Tomato Quiche with Canned Tomatoes

can diced tomatoes recipe

Canned diced tomatoes add flavor and moisture to this easy tomato quiche. Made with ready-to-bake pie shells, this dish is a simple and affordable option for brunch, lunch, or dinner.

Quiche is a versatile dish that can be customized with your favorite ingredients. By adding canned diced tomatoes to the filling, you not only enhance the flavor but also create a moist and delicious texture. Whether you’re hosting a brunch or looking for a quick weeknight meal, this tomato quiche is sure to please.

To make this tomato quiche, you’ll need the following ingredients:

  • 2 ready-to-bake pie shells
  • 1 can of diced tomatoes
  • 1 cup of grated c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up of chopped onions
  • 1/4 cup of chopped fresh basil
  • 4 eggs
  • 1 cup of milk
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Here’s a step-by-step guide to making the tomato quiche:

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Place the pie shells in a pie dish and set aside.
  3. In a bowl, combine the diced tomatoes, grated cheddar cheese, chopped onions, and fresh basil. Mix well.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together the eggs and milk. Season with salt and pepper.
  5. Pour the egg mixture over the tomato mixture and stir until well combined.
  6. Evenly distribute the filling between the two pie shells.
  7. Bake in the preheated oven for about 35-40 minutes, or until the quiche is set and golden brown.
  8. Remove from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es before serving.

This tomato quiche is delicious on its own or served with a side salad. It’s a great option for brunch gatherings or a quick and satisfying meal any time of the day.

One-Pot Tomato Chicken Curry

can diced tomatoes recipe

Looking for a delicious and hassle-free weeknight dinner? This one-pot tomato chicken curry recipe is the answer! With the convenience of canned diced tomatoes, you can create a flavorful and satisfying curry in no time. The combination of tender chicken, aromatic spices, and the tanginess of tomatoes will leave your taste buds craving for more. Let’s dive into the recipe!

Ingredients:

  • 1.5 lbs boneless chicken, cut into cubes
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 3 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1-inch piece of ginger, grated
  • 2 green chilies, slit
  • 1 teaspoon turmeric powder
  • 1 tablespoon curry powder
  • 1 teaspoon garam masala
  • 1/2 cup coconut milk
  • Salt, to taste
  • Fresh cilantro, for garnish
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il

Instructions:

  1. In a large pot, heat the vegetable oil over medium heat.
  2. Add the chopped onions and sauté until they turn golden brown.
  3. Add the minced garlic, grated ginger, and green chilies. Sauté for another minute.
  4. Add the chicken cubes and cook until they are lightly browned.
  5. Now, it’s time to add the spices! Sprinkle turmeric powder, curry powder, and garam masala over the chicken. Mix well to coat the chicken evenly.
  6. Pour in the can of diced tomatoes along with its juice. Stir everything together.
  7. Reduce the heat to low and let the curry simmer for about 20-25 minutes, until the chicken is cooked through.
  8. Pour in the coconut milk, give it a good stir, and let it simmer for another 5 minutes.
  9. Season with salt according to your taste.
  10. Garnish with fresh cilantro and serve hot with steamed rice or naan bread.

This one-pot tomato chicken curry is not only easy to make but also packed with flavor. The canned diced tomatoes provide a rich and tangy base for the curry while saving you time in the kitchen. So, the next time you’re in a hurry but still want a delicious meal, give this recipe a try!

Simple Tomato Sauce with Canned Tomatoes

Simple Tomato Sauce with Canned Tomatoes

Canned diced tomatoes are the key ingredient in this simple and versatile tomato sauce. Whether you’re making a classic pasta dish, a homemade pizza, or need a flavorful dipping sauce, this recipe has got you covered. By using canned diced tomatoes, you can save time and still enjoy the rich flavors of a homemade sauce. Let’s dive into how you can create this delicious sauce with just a few ingredients.

To make this simple tomato sauce, you will need the following ingredients:

Ingredients Quantity
Canned diced tomatoes 1 can (14.5 ounces)
Olive oil 2 tablespoons
Garlic 2 cloves, minced
Onion 1/2 medium, diced
Dried oregano 1 teaspoon
Dried basil 1 teaspoon
Salt 1/2 teaspoon
Black pepper 1/4 teaspoon
Sugar 1 teaspoon

Now, let’s get started with the recipe:

  1. In a large saucepan, heat the olive oil over medium heat.
  2. Add the minced garlic and diced onion to the saucepan. Cook until the onion becomes translucent and the garlic is fragrant, about 2-3 minutes.
  3. Open the can of diced tomatoes and pour it into the saucepan. Use a wooden spoon to break up any large pieces of tomatoes.
  4. Add the dried oregano, dried basil, salt, black pepper, and sugar to the saucepan. Stir well to combine.
  5. Reduce the heat to low and let the sauce simmer for 20-30 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  6. After the sauce has simmered, use an immersion blender or a regular blender to puree the sauce until smooth. Be careful when blending hot liquids.
  7. Taste the sauce and adjust the seasonings according to your preference. You can add more salt, pepper, or sugar if needed.
  8. Your simple tomato sauce with canned tomatoes is now ready to use. Serve it over your favorite pasta, spread it onto a homemade pizza crust, or use it as a dipping sauce for breadsticks.

This homemade tomato sauce is not only easy to make but also packed with flavor. The canned diced tomatoes provide a rich and robust base, while the seasonings add depth and complexity. Plus, you can customize this sauce by adding additional ingredients like fresh herbs, red pepper flakes, or grated cheese.

So, the next time you’re in need of a quick and delicious tomato sauce, reach for a can of diced tomatoes and give this recipe a try. It’s a versatile staple that will elevate any dish!

Quick and Easy Salsa Recipe with Canned Tomatoes

can diced tomatoes recipe

If you’re looking for a quick and flavorful dip, look no further than this easy salsa recipe made with canned diced tomatoes. With just a few simple ingredients, you can create a delicious salsa that pairs perfectly with tortilla chips, tacos, or as a topping for your favorite dishes.

To make this salsa, you’ll need the following ingredients:

  • 1 can of diced t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up of diced onions
  • 1/4 cup of diced jalapenos (optional for a spicy kick)
  • 1/4 cup of chopped cilantro
  • Juice of 1 lime
  • Salt and pepper to taste

To prepare the salsa, simply follow these steps:

  1. Drain the canned diced tomatoes and transfer them to a bowl.
  2. Add the diced onions, diced jalapenos (if desired), and chopped cilantro to the bowl.
  3. Squeeze the juice of 1 lime over the mixture.
  4.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  5. Gently stir all the ingredients together until well combined.

Tips for Using Canned Tomatoes in Recipes

When it comes to cooking with canned tomatoes, there are a few tips and tricks you can keep in mind to make the most out of this versatile ingredient.

Choose High-Quality Cans

Opt for high-quality canned tomatoes that are free from preservatives or additives. Look for trusted brands that prioritize the quality and flavor of their products. This ensures that you’ll be cooking with the best ingredients for your recipes.

Consider BPA-Free Packaging

If you’re conscious about your health, consider opting for canned tomatoes in BPA-free packaging. BPA, or bisphenol A, is a chemical commonly found in food containers and may have potential health risks. By choosing BPA-free packaging, you can prioritize your well-being while using canned tomatoes in your cooking.

Experiment with Different Types

Don’t limit yourself to just one type of canned tomato. There are various options available, such as diced, crushed, or whole peeled tomatoes. Each type has its own unique texture and flavor profile, so feel free to experiment and find your favorite. Whether you prefer a chunky texture for a salsa or a smooth consistency for a sauce, different types of canned tomatoes can offer a range of culinary possibilities.

How long can I store canned diced tomatoes?

Canned diced tomatoes typically have a long shelf life and can be stored in a cool, dry place for up to two years. However, it’s always best to check the expiration or “best by” date on the can.

Can I substitute fresh tomatoes with canned diced tomatoes in recipes?

Yes, you can substitute fresh tomatoes with canned diced tomatoes in many recipes. However, keep in mind that the texture and taste may vary slightly, as canned tomatoes are cooked and may have added ingredients.
